Sayyiduna Abu Hurairah (may Allah be pleased with him) said: The Messenger of Allah (peace and blessings be upon him) said: “Allah, the Mighty and Majestic, says: I have prepared for My righteous servants that which no eye has seen, no ear has heard, and has never occurred to the heart of any human (i.e., it has never even been imagined). If you wish, then recite this: «﴿فَلَاتَعْلَمُنَفْسٌمَاأُخْفِيَلَهُمْمِنْقُرَّةِأَعْيُنٍجَزَاءًبِمَاكَانُوايَعْمَلُونَ﴾» (As-Sajdah 17/32) Translation: No soul knows what comfort of the eyes has been hidden for them as a reward for what they used to do.”

Brief Explanation
(Commentary on Hadith 2862)
The Holy Qur’an and the Hadith of the Messenger (sallallahu alayhi wa sallam) both convey the same meaning: that Allah Ta’ala has prepared such blessings in Paradise for His righteous servants that a human being cannot even imagine them. From this, the existence of Paradise and its blessings is also established, and it is also proven that this is not merely an idea or an illusion.
